Operation

Display
The values will be shown with three digits.
Temperature are to be shown in °C and pressure in bar.
Light-emitting diodes (LED) on front panel
The four LED's will flash, if there is an error in the regulation.
In this situation you can upload the error code on the display and
cancel the alarm by giving the uppermost button a brief push.

The buttons
When you want to change a setting, the two buttons will give you
a higher or lower value depending on the button you are push-
ing. But before you change the value, you must have access to the
menu. You obtain this by pushing the upper button for a couple
of seconds - you will then enter the column with parameter codes.
Find the parameter code you want to change and push the two
buttons simultaneously. When you have changed the value, save
the new value by once more pushing the two buttons simultane-
ously.
Gives access to the menu (or cutout an alarm)
Gives access to changes
Saves a change
Examples of operations
Set a menus
1. Push the upper button until a parameter is shown
2. Push one of the buttons and find the parameter you want to
change
3. Push both buttons simultaneously until the parameter value is
shown
4. Push one of the buttons and select the new value
5. Push both buttons again to conclude the setting
